DOC PREVIEW
UB CSE 321 - Remote Robo

This preview shows page 1-2 out of 5 pages.

Save
View full document
View full document
Premium Document
Do you want full access? Go Premium and unlock all 5 pages.
Access to all documents
Download any document
Ad free experience
View full document
Premium Document
Do you want full access? Go Premium and unlock all 5 pages.
Access to all documents
Download any document
Ad free experience
Premium Document
Do you want full access? Go Premium and unlock all 5 pages.
Access to all documents
Download any document
Ad free experience

Unformatted text preview:

Remote RoboProject IdeaCRC CardLessons LearnedTHANK YOU!!!1Remote RoboRemote RoboCSE 321CSE 321Sirak GizawSirak GizawRahumathullah RumaizRahumathullah RumaizProject IdeaProject IdeaAndroid Application to control the scribblerAndroid Application to control the scribblerStarted off with android app that compiles python codesStarted off with android app that compiles python codesGot up to bluetooth connectivityGot up to bluetooth connectivityProblem with importing all the myro modules on the phoneProblem with importing all the myro modules on the phoneUsed an open source java code that sends byte codes to the Used an open source java code that sends byte codes to the scribbler.scribbler.Added button functionalities to move the scribbler manuallyAdded button functionalities to move the scribbler manuallyTried streaming live videos to the app. Tried streaming live videos to the app. To control the myro from anywhere through the internetTo control the myro from anywhere through the internetHook the phone on the scribbler to control it with bluetooth Hook the phone on the scribbler to control it with bluetooth Control the phone through the internet from anywhere and use the Control the phone through the internet from anywhere and use the phones live video streaming abilities to view the scribblers surrounding phones live video streaming abilities to view the scribblers surroundingCRC CardCRC CardResponsibilities CollaboratorsInitializeMovement Bluetooth drive(<speed>, <rotation>)Move forward setOnTouchListener() - Call drive(100, 0)Move backward setOnTouchListener() - Call drive(-100, 0)Move right setOnTouchListener() - Call drive(100, -45)Move left setOnTouchListener() - Call drive(100, 45)Lessons Learned Lessons Learned MyroMyroHow the python commands workHow the python commands workSending bytecodes through the bluetooth connectionSending bytecodes through the bluetooth connectionAndroidAndroidApplication development Application development Touchscreen button interaction Touchscreen button interaction Bluetooth connection inside an appBluetooth connection inside an appPython compatibility Python compatibility Tried a java app that compiles python code Tried a java app that compiles python code Client/server connection Client/server connection Using the phones camera inside an appUsing the phones camera inside an appTHANK YOU!!!1THANK


View Full Document

UB CSE 321 - Remote Robo

Documents in this Course
Anomaly1

Anomaly1

48 pages

ProcSept9

ProcSept9

17 pages

LecSept2

LecSept2

30 pages

CRCNov23

CRCNov23

14 pages

Load more
Download Remote Robo
Our administrator received your request to download this document. We will send you the file to your email shortly.
Loading Unlocking...
Login

Join to view Remote Robo and access 3M+ class-specific study document.

or
We will never post anything without your permission.
Don't have an account?
Sign Up

Join to view Remote Robo 2 2 and access 3M+ class-specific study document.

or

By creating an account you agree to our Privacy Policy and Terms Of Use

Already a member?